Ingredients
- 1 lb ground pork
- 4 cloves garlic, minced
- 2 Tbsp lime juice
- 1 Tbsp ancho chili powder
- 2 tsp smoked paprika
- 2 tsp sweet paprika
- 2 tsp dried oregano, Mexican if possible
- 1 tsp salt
- 1/4 tsp freshly ground black pepper
- 1/4 tsp ground cumin
- 1/4 tsp ground coriander
- 1/4 tsp ground cinamon
Instructions
1
Combine the meat and all remaining ingredients in a large bowl. Use your hands to mix thoroughly.
2
Refrigerate the mixture for up to 3 days, to give flavors time to blend. Shape into 4-ounce links, wrap each one in plastic wrap and place in a freezer bag or wrap again in foil. Use pork casings if you'd like.
3
Freeze for up to 2 months. To use, thaw in the refrigerator and then brown, breaking into bits as it cooks, before adding to your dish.
